# Deleting a Layer or Layer Group

You can delete a layer or a layer group from the project at any time.

**To delete a layer or a group**:

1. Hover over the layer or group you want to delete until the action icons appear.
2. Click the **Delete** icon ![](/files/wSGwDnYoOBN7vNkder2S).\
   If you delete a **layer**, it will immediately be removed from both the map and the **Layers** section.\
   If you delete a **group**, it will disappear from the **Layers** section, and all layers it contained will be moved to its former position in the list, outside of the group.
